1. Inspect faucets regularly: Inspect your faucets regularly for leaks, corrosion, and other signs of wear and tear. Addressing any issues early can help prevent costly repairs down the line. 2. Clean faucets regularly: Regularly clean your faucets to prevent the buildup of mineral deposits and other debris. Use a mild soap and warm water, and avoid abrasive cleaners or scrubbers that can scratch the surface of your faucet.
